Everything about best security software development life cycle methodologyI signify HR, Recruiting, or am an Government at my company and I comply with Cleverism’s terms of provider and privateness plan on behalf of my company
This way, you receive a viable merchandise rather early in the development procedure, and introducing improvements together how is inexpensive.
During the incremental model, the modules sent are comprehensive standalone areas of the whole undertaking which offer added performance. With iterative, the new builds are basically Operating to adapt to new specifications.
CMMI-ACQ delivers improvement steerage to acquisition businesses for initiating and handling the acquisition of services. CMMI-SVC offers enhancement guidance to service supplier companies for establishing, taking care of, and providing products and services.
Within this stage, you outline the particular complications which the client has. Your crew then suggests some answers and settles around the best. All demands need to be crystal clear to help you recognize the consumer’s requires.
Consumer tales adhere to a construction of “For a (type of user), I need/will need (some aim/drive) making sure that (reason for purpose/drive)”. Just about every need is crafted into a story with a reasoning to the prerequisite, in order that builders can prepare for that ordeals genuine individuals may have Using the job. These stories carefully guidebook team scheduling and development.
It is also related to software engineering course of action team (SEPG) associates who want to integrate security into their here common software development processes.
These get documented in detail as per the conversation from the customer. All the customer’s specifications really should be understood.
Tools to measure specialized vulnerabilities are all incredibly perfectly, though the human aspect can not be underestimated, In particular In regards to organization logic.
Stackify was founded in 2012 Using the goal to create an simple to operate list of instruments for developers to boost their purposes.
e) On the list of ultimate phases is deployment. If you’re not answerable for routine maintenance, this is likely to be the ultimate phase to suit your needs. This can be the stage when various users operate the software. The primary goal of the phase is to ensure that the software is in truth operational inside of a live natural environment.
You may have currently engaged the client and so are aware about the sort website of process or software products he expects you to definitely produce.
During needs accumulating for the secure SDLC, the first step is always to detect relevant procedures and expectations and the mandates the software will require to follow; compliance is an important issue to include a standard framework, and to make sure audit requirements are achieved. Subsequent, the compliance requirements is usually mapped here into the security controls.
To deploy your software, build a program and deployment stages. Explore every one get more info of the person benefits at Each and every phase to view whenever they’re shipped as prepared, and the many get more info interaction channels for guidance and routine maintenance communication.